‘Nomination Papers of Sarjan Ahmad Wagay Rejected Due to Missing Oath Certificate’: Official Statement

Official Statement:

Srinagar, Aug 28 (KINS): “On August 27, 2024, at 2:55 PM, the authorized representative of Sarjan Ahmad Wagay submitted the nomination papers to the Returning Officer at 36 Zainapora.
However, upon examination, it was found that the submission lacked a mandatory oath certificate, as required under Section 16 of the J&K Reorganization Act 2019. The candidate, currently detained in Central Jail Srinagar, was required to provide a signed oath certificate from the Jail Superintendent. This certificate should have been submitted at the time of scrutiny. The authorized representative was given until 11:00 AM on August 28, 2024, to provide the necessary documents. Despite this, the representative only submitted an incomplete and invalid oath certificate via WhatsApp at 1:48 PM, which is not an accepted submission method. Consequently, due to the failure to meet the mandatory requirements, the Returning Officer was compelled to reject the nomination papers during scrutiny”.
(District Information Officer, Shopian)
